+ | The next phase of PMIP will make use of the PMIP3 boundary conditions whenever possible. A | ||
+ | major foreseen evolution is related to the interactive computation of the dust cycle in | ||
+ | atmospheric models, for which changes in vegetation also have to be taken into account. PMIP2 | ||
+ | and PMIP3 recommended the use of either interactive vegetation or prescribed pre-industrial | ||
+ | vegetation. For PMIP4, those models which include an interactive representation of the dust | ||
+ | cycle will have to account for changes in vegetation. **We invite the modelling groups to indicate their intentions and opinion about this particular topic in the discussion section at the bottom of this page**. | ||
